Cautions for brazing
Be sure to carry out a nitrogen blow when brazing.
Brazing without carrying out nitrogen replacement or releasing
nitrogen into the piping will create large quantities of oxidized
film on the inside of the pipes, adversely affecting valves and
compressors in the refrigerating system and preventing normal
operation.
When brazing while inserting nitrogen into the piping, nitrogen
must be set to 0.02 MPa with a pressure-reducing valve (=just
enough so that it can be felt on the skin).
DRAIN PIPING WORK
Rig the drain piping as shown in the figure and take measures
against condensation. Improperly rigged piping could lead to leaks
and eventually wet furniture and belongings.
Install the drain pipes.
-Keep piping as short as possible and slope it downwards at a
gradient of at least 1/100 so that air may not remain trapped
inside the pipe.
-Keep pipe size equal to or greater than that of the connecting
pipe (vinyl pipe of 25 mm nominal diameter and 32 mm outer
diameter).
- Push the supplied drain hose as far as possible over the
drain socket.
- Tighten the metal clamp until the screw head is less than
4 mm from the metal clamp part as indicated in the
illustration.
-Wrap the supplied large sealing pad over the metal clamp
and drain hose to insulate and fix it with clamps.
- Insulate the complete drain piping inside the building (field
supply).
- If the drain hose cannot be sufficiently set on a slope, fit the
hose with drain raising piping (field supply).
How to perform drain piping
(See figure 9)
1 Connect the drain hose to the drain raising pipes, and insulate
them.
2 Connect the drain hose to the drain outlet on the indoor unit, and
tighten it with the clamp.

For local insulation, be sure to insulate local piping all
the way into the pipe connections inside the unit.
Exposed piping may cause condensation or may
cause burns when touched.
